HEllo,

I wonder if i'm missing something ? I get no midi response from js3 when loading a kit.

I don't use the wizard to jam mode , I just start the plugin, assign a track in cubase and then load a kit from either the stock kit or XL pack (yes I already have them installed as well)

Also a second question is, how do you know which is the js3 stock kit ? I've already loaded the dry kits in the "rock" list and they sound quite different (and somehow better and punchier) than the js2 standard.. Is that it ?

Do you want to just trigger the sounds in JS3 via MIDI from Cubase? If so, make sure to set JS3 to drum module mode by depressing any pressed jam mode button.

The new kits using all JS3 sounds start with 'Standard' in the name.
